Context

The client, a Texas Panhandle-based credit union, needed a refreshed, modernized brand identity that could more effectively support marketing goals. I had the opportunity to lead this project and played a crucial role in its execution. My contributions included conducting competitor and market research; developing color palette options; creating visual standards, including an icon library, imagery guidelines, and design elements and motifs; owning the art direction and design of how the brand identity would be executed across multiple channels; creating an updated brand guide; and assisting in the pitch to the client.

The previous brand identity was visually restrictive, including a limited color palette, flat design, and a minimal selection of outdated design motifs. As I developed the refreshed brand identity, I prioritized striking the right balance between old and new that would allow the client to maintain its well-earned brand equity while also bringing a more modern and versatile look. While the credit union has roots in serving the education community, its current membership is open to anyone who lives, works, worships, or attends school in the Texas Panhandle. With this in mind, I developed a refreshed brand identity that included an expanded color palette that pay homage to the legacy red and green colors but offer increased options for compelling and ADA compliant design; a selection of design elements that that are referential to education and to the logo without being explicit or overstated; and an evolution of previously used doodles into consistent, adaptable doodle patterns that provide additional opportunities to add textural depth to designs.

As the refreshed brand identity was executed across channels, I spearheaded changing how the team approached the client’s quarterly product marketing campaigns on social media. To create social content that was more compelling, relatable, and sharable, I led the shift from hard-sell static graphics to lifestyle and benefits-focused carousels and reels, resulting in increased engagement and product signups.
